Thermal Transfer and Direct Thermal printing methods are the most popular. Customizable options can include roll stock or fan fold, white or colored labels, and specific adhesive types.

Thermal transfer printers utilize a thermal print head to create an image, by transferring ink from ribbons onto the labels. This allows for high quality bar-code print, wider label options, use of color or black ribbons, while produced on robust equipment that has great durability.

Direct Thermal printers produce the same output, but without the use of ribbons. The direct thermal label stock image is produced directly from the thermal head, thus reducing the carbon footprint while saving on labor and other costs due to ribbon use.

Thermal printers can produce labels with graphics, text and bar codes and is useful when printing variable information or on various materials. The equipment is typically compact and fills an on-demand need when a custom printed label cannot.
